Hey there, lovely crafters! Today, I’m excited to share a nearly CAS (Clean and Simple) card inspiration with you. Drawing inspiration from the vibrant colors of Belen’s Sweets, a Peruvian bakery in Houston, I’ve crafted a card that’s both eye-catching and easy to make.

To recreate this beauty, start by stamping the background with Versafine Clair Chianti, capturing the rich hues reminiscent of the bakery. Next, stamp and color your focal point – a simple yet charming step that adds a personal touch to your creation. Don’t forget to emboss a heartfelt sentiment for that extra special touch.

Assemble your masterpiece by layering it with coordinating colors of cardstock. This step not only enhances the visual appeal but also adds a touch of sophistication to your card. And voilà, you’ve got yourself a stunning handmade card that’s as easy as can be. Happy crafting, friends! 💖🌟
